Design, implement, and maintain automation frameworks and test cases for Android OTT platform software.
Lead defect identification, reporting, troubleshooting, and regression testing across cross-functional Agile teams.
Conduct performance testing and produce summary reports to evaluate system scalability, efficiency, and reliability.
Proven experience as a Quality Assurance Engineer or similar role with focus on automation testing.
Technical skills required: Java, Appium, Selenium, Mobile testing on Android platforms.
Familiarity with QA methodology, Agile frameworks, regression testing, and test management tools (e.g., qTest, Zephyr).
English proficiency at C1 Advanced level.
Experienced in end-to-end automation testing lifecycle in complex OTT or media software environments.
Skilled in both automation framework design and hands-on debugging of Android mobile applications.
Comfortable working remotely with cross-functional teams and client-side interactions to resolve issues and optimize QA processes.
